Acoustic Music Composer Royce Dezorzi Pays Homage to the City of “Denver” in a Profound Album

Royce DeZorzi is relocating from Denver, Colorado to Nashville, Tennessee and he has a few respects to pay to what has is a city that has been a huge part of his life; this acoustic music composer has always possessed that niche for transforming stories and emotions into endearing melodies and his artistic exploration through bands has always brought him back to his love for the solo acoustic guitar and since the first love never dies; its seems there is no escaping his destiny.

Coming through with an eclectic blend of traditional sounds from the blues, folk, Americana, country and bluegrass, there is absolutely no limit to the depth of Royce DeZorzi’s artistry. With just the touch of his skilled fingerprints, he easily transforms emotions into engrossing melodies that are open for interpretation from one listener to another!

“Denver” is a 16-piece collection that tells the story of an indescribably beautiful city and its residents. The melodies here take you on a fulfilling odyssey where most of Royce DeZorzi’s memories have been forged including the great relationships and musical partnerships!

 

The title track, “Denver” epitomizes opulence and filmography.
